On a quiet afternoon in May, Geovani sat in a sun-soaked corner of his home in Brazil, reflecting on the journey that had brought him to this moment. The light streamed through the window, illuminating the worn Bible resting on his lap, a testament to a life transformed by faith. As he flipped through its pages, he couldn’t help but think about how his greatest victory in life wasn’t defined by earthly accomplishments but rather by a profound, spiritual awakening: his decision to accept Jesus Christ.

“It was a moment that changed everything for me,” Geovani confided, his voice steady yet filled with emotion. “When I finally surrendered my life to Christ, I felt an immense weight lift off my shoulders. I had been searching for meaning, and I found it in Him.”

His life had not always been marked by faith. In fact, Geovani had faced numerous personal struggles that left him feeling lost and alone. Years of battling with regret and disappointment had created a chasm in his heart. Seeking solace through external means, he wandered aimlessly, trying to fill the void left by an absence of true purpose.

Listening to him speak, one could almost visualize the storm within him quieting as he began to discover the love of God. “I used to think I could handle everything on my own,” he shared, his eyes reflecting a newfound clarity. “But I learned that life is not something we can manage alone. 1 Peter 5:7 reminds us to cast our cares upon Him. That’s what I did, and it was liberating.”

Geovani’s path to faith was not a smooth one. It required him to confront his past—the mistakes, the fears, the guilt that often threatened to overwhelm him. One particular instance lingered in his memory, a moment when he felt utterly broken. “I was sitting on my bed, tears streaming down my face, completely hopeless,” he recalled. “It was in that low point that I heard God’s voice whispering to me, urging me to come to Him.”

And with that, everything changed. He began to attend a local church, surrounded by a supportive community that welcomed him with open arms. As he engaged in Bible studies, prayer meetings, and fellowship with other believers, the light of Christ began to illuminate his path. “I realized God had a plan for my life,” Geovani said with conviction. “His love was all-encompassing, and His grace was sufficient for me.”

Through laughter and tears, through celebrations and challenges, Geovani found a sense of belonging he had never known before. It was during these moments of shared faith that he deepened his understanding of what it meant to be part of the body of Christ, living out Galatians 6:2, which calls us to bear one another’s burdens. At that point, it was no longer just about him; it was about the community united in faith.

As he concluded his story, Geovani’s voice grew firm. “I want others to know that accepting Jesus is not just a choice—it's the best decision you will ever make.” The sincerity in his words was palpable, echoing the heart of his testimony. Each day, he moves forward, not just for himself, but as a beacon of hope for all those around him, testifying to the joy and peace found in Christ.

Geovani’s journey is a reminder of the transformative power of faith. As we navigate our own trials and tribulations, may we remember Philippians 4:13, “I can do all things through Christ who strengthens me.” It is in that strength, the strength of Jesus, that we find our victory, just as Geovani did. His story is a testament to the fact that, no matter our past, God’s love can reshape our future. In a world that often feels chaotic and uncertain, we can lean into that truth, knowing we are never truly alone.
